#c6decb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c6decb is composed of 77.6% red, 87.1% green and 79.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 10.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 8.6%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 132.5 degrees, a saturation of 26.7% and a lightness of 82.4%. #c6decb color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#8dbd97.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#c6decb

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030503 is the darkest color, while #f8fbf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#c6decb

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d0d4d1 is the less saturated color, while #a7fdb9 is the most saturated one.
